About North Wilkesboro Comprehensive Treatment Center
If you’re looking for treatment for an opioid use disorder, the North Wilkesboro Comprehensive Treatment Center may be a good option for you. The center is part of a nationwide network of clinics. The North Wilkesboro location is in the Northview Plaza in North Wilkesboro, North Carolina. They offer medication assisted treatment (MAT) for opioid use disorder and therapy and counseling for co-occurring mental health disorders.
One thing I like about these clinics is they offer several types of MAT, and they accept most commercial insurance, Medicare, and Medicaid.
Achieving Your Treatment Goals in the Land of the Sky
This is more than a methadone clinic, and I think clients will appreciate the additional services that come with treatment. Instead of only treating opioid use, clients have access to multiple therapy options to help with any underlying mental health issues contributing to their substance use.
Counselors help clients identify their goals and develop a treatment plan targeted to helping them realize their objectives. You’ll explore underlying reasons for misusing substances through dialectical (DBT) and cognitive behavioral therapies (CBT). These approaches help clients identify problems and find solutions. Clients improve emotional regulation, stress tolerance, mindfulness, and relationships all with their goals in mind.
Group counseling helps clients through meaningful feedback from others going through similar experiences. It also teaches better interpersonal communication skills and builds a support network. Clients learn to help others while helping themselves. Many people experiencing addiction isolate themselves, and group therapy can help end isolating behaviors.
Excavating Your Authentic Self in North Wilkesboro
I think it’s great that clients get individual counseling in addition to group therapies. Many people improve their self-esteem and increase their confidence and sense of self-awareness while finding a better understanding of their behaviors, thoughts, and feelings. All this leads clients to a strong sense of their authentic selves which builds a good foundation for a substance free future.
